Fun fact, DC has an equity policy that grants creators monetary compensation for the use of certain character creations in media, like movies, TV shows, etc. 

So, if you contribute to an existing character’s lore - even revamp them entirely - you only get compensated for the work you did on that book, but if you create your own character from scratch, you may be entitled to future equity for that character’s use in other media. 

Who does and does not recieve equity is a little blurry. Generally, you do not revieve equity if your OC is too derivative -  Alan Brennert, creator of Barbara Kean, was denied equity for the use of Barbata Kean in the Gotham TV series because it was determined she was too derivative of her daughter, Barbara Gordon (same name, same appearance, same profession, etc.). However, Mark Waid did recieve equity on his character, Bart Allen, even though it could be argued Bart is derrivative of Barry, because he was different ENOUGH - he also stopped recieving equity when Bart made the switch from Impulse to Kid Flash. 

I suspect this is why we’ve been seeing a lot of new characters rather than loving attention paid to established characters. I think having the new characters be connected to old characters is a gamble on the part of the creatives - new characters connected to classic characters have a higher chance of being adapted (resulting in an equity paycheck), but also run the risk of being considered too derivative of the character they’ve hitched their wagon to to actually RECIEVE an equity paycheck. Either way, there’s little incentive for writers to only use existing characters unless they’re personally passationate about the character.

A few years ago, Nickelodeon did a video for World Turtle Day where they talked about some Turtle Facts on the different Turtle Species of the Rise Turtles

Narrator: Leonardo, the wise cracking hotshot, is a red eared slider

And something I found interesting about the video is that it talked about red eared sliders being territorial

Narrator: Red eared slider’s are peaceful & mostly harmless turtles but they can also be very territorial so don’t mess with their home or they might send you home

A lot of turtles are known for being territorial especially soft-shell turtles which are very territorial so I was kind of surprised that when talking about territorial turtles they specifically chose to mention red eared slider’s being territorial over any of the other species of turtles which made me wonder if that particular fact was chosen due to Leo’s characterisation.

Leo: Hey, nobody does that to my brother! Except my brother.

Leo: Back off, he’s ours. Apparently.

Throughout Rise Leo has been shown to be extremely protective & defensive of his friends & family jumping to defend or protect them whenever someone tries to hurt them in any way which can be seen when Leo gets protective of Raph in the episode Shell in the Cell or when Leo immediately defends Frankenfoot from the Foot Clan the moment he learns that Raph considers Frankenfoot a friend in the episode Sparring partner.

Leo: Hey, future me would be real proud of you. I’m proud of you

Leo has also been shown to be someone who cares about family more than anything else & the second someone can be seen as a family member he gets attached & would do anything for them (even put his life on the line). Which can be seen by how the second he found out that Karai was a Hamato she became ‘Gram-Gram’ to him & he was willing to fight the Shredder for her or how attached he was to Casey Junior after only a day because he knew that his future self was important to Casey Junior.

Leo: But when I see what’s happening to you, and what’s happening to them… I realised it wasn’t about me.

It has been shown time & time again that Leo’s biggest motivator is arguably his families safety which can be seen in the movie where one of Leo’s biggest motivations when fighting the Krang is arguably his family being in danger & one of the biggest anger responses that Leo has ever really shown has been due to Raph getting hurt.

It could be argued that Leo’s protectiveness over his family could possibly partially stem from the fact that Red Eared Sliders are very territorial making Leo especially protective over what he possibly considers ‘his’. As Red Eared Sliders are traditionally territorial & protective over their homes, Leo might be protective over his friends & family as they are his ‘home’ to him.

Leo being protective & possibly territorial towards his family might also explain why Leo seems to hold grudges against former enemies such as Draxum & be reluctant to trust them as Leo’s instincts may still view the former enemies as threats to what he wants to protect.

Leo: You threw me off a roof!

Mikey: Isn’t this nice? When’s the last time we all got together like this huh?

Leo: The time Draxum dropped me off a building?

It might be possible that Leo’s grudge against Draxum isn’t actually motivated over Draxum’s actions against Leo but rather because there might be part of Leo that struggles not to see Draxum as a threat to the people he cares about.

I’m not sure whether or not a red eared sliders territorial nature was supposed to translate into Leo’s protective nature over his family intentionally but I thought it might be an interesting link to make between Leo & his turtle species.

The fact that Red Eared Sliders are known for being peaceful & mostly harmless except when their home is threatened might also be similar to how Leo seems to prefer to act laid back except for when his family needs protecting.
